Output f653df3fec814c73ec56cfef2f0569a4951bbf158cd7ba2de7ea89c3e8a01622:5

value
5907165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c3df4c10c0a143b02d206c1d11f29974e6c03c9 OP_EQUAL
address
3JrMBPe1t7XAiXYKiSaYkScJ5LqEn336Y1
transaction
f653df3fec814c73ec56cfef2f0569a4951bbf158cd7ba2de7ea89c3e8a01622
confirmations
376227
spent
true